Menu Highlights at Delisio Pizza Romano

Delisio Pizza Romano boasts an extensive menu featuring classic Roman-style pizzas, delectable pasta dishes, and mouthwatering desserts. Each dish is crafted with the freshest ingredients and a passion for authentic Italian flavour.

Pizza Romana

* Margherita Classica: Simple perfection with tomato sauce, mozzarella, fresh basil, and olive oil.
* Diavola: Spicy salami, tomato sauce, mozzarella, chili flakes for a fiery kick.
* Funghi: Earthy mushrooms, mozzarella, tomato sauce, garlic, and a touch of oregano.
* Prosciutto e Rucola: Savoury prosciutto, mozzarella, fresh arugula, and a drizzle of olive oil.
* Quattro Formaggi: A cheese lover’s dream with mozzarella, gorgonzola, parmesan, and provolone.
* Vegetariana: Grilled vegetables, mozzarella, tomato sauce, and a sprinkle of herbs.
* Capricciosa: A classic combination of ham, mushrooms, artichokes, olives, and mozzarella.
* Salsiccia e Friarielli: Italian sausage, friarielli (broccoli rabe), mozzarella, and a hint of garlic.
* Marinara: Simple, flavourful tomato sauce, garlic, oregano, and a drizzle of olive oil. (No cheese)
* Patate e Rosmarino: Thinly sliced potatoes, rosemary, mozzarella, and a touch of olive oil.
* Carbonara Pizza: Creamy carbonara sauce, guanciale, pecorino romano, egg yolk and pepper.
* Amatriciana Pizza: Tomato sauce, guanciale, pecorino romano cheese, and a hint of chilli.
* Cacio e Pepe Pizza: Pecorino romano, black pepper, and a drizzle of olive oil. Simple and tasty.
* Mortadella e Pistacchio Pizza: Mortadella slices, crushed pistachios, mozzarella, and olive oil.
* Tartufata Pizza: Truffle cream base, mozzarella, mushrooms, and truffle oil.
* Speck e Gorgonzola Pizza: Speck ham, gorgonzola cheese, mozzarella, and a touch of walnuts.

Pasta

* Spaghetti alla Carbonara: Classic Roman pasta with guanciale, egg yolks, pecorino romano, and pepper.
* Rigatoni all’Amatriciana: Rigatoni pasta with guanciale, tomato sauce, pecorino romano, and chilli.
* Cacio e Pepe: Simple yet flavorful pasta with pecorino romano cheese and black pepper.
* Spaghetti alle Vongole: Spaghetti with fresh clams, garlic, white wine, and a touch of chilli.
* Penne all’Arrabbiata: Penne pasta with spicy tomato sauce, garlic, and chilli peppers.
* Lasagna Bolognese: Classic layered pasta with meat sauce, béchamel, and parmesan cheese.
* Ravioli al Pomodoro: Fresh ravioli filled with ricotta cheese and spinach, served with tomato sauce.
* Gnocchi al Pesto: Soft potato gnocchi with fragrant pesto sauce, pine nuts, and parmesan cheese.
* Fettuccine Alfredo: Creamy fettuccine pasta with butter, parmesan cheese, and a touch of cream.
* Orecchiette with Sausage and Broccoli: Ear-shaped pasta with Italian sausage and broccoli rabe.

Antipasti (Appetizers)

* Bruschetta al Pomodoro: Toasted bread topped with fresh tomatoes, basil, garlic, and olive oil.
* Arancini: Fried rice balls filled with meat sauce and mozzarella cheese.
* Suppli: Fried rice balls with tomato sauce and mozzarella cheese.
* Olive Ascolane: Deep-fried olives stuffed with meat and breadcrumbs.

Dolci (Desserts)

* Tiramisu: Classic Italian dessert with coffee-soaked ladyfingers, mascarpone cream, and cocoa powder.
* Panna Cotta: Creamy cooked cream dessert with a berry sauce.
* Cannoli: Crispy pastry shells filled with sweet ricotta cheese.
* Nutella Pizza: Pizza dough topped with Nutella and powdered sugar.
